Andy Murray’s New Challenge

Former Wimbledon champion Andy Murray has entered uncharted waters: coaching. He candidly admits that the role is more demanding than he anticipated. Taking on the responsibility of mentoring a player as esteemed as Novak Djokovic is no small feat. Murray’s insights into the intricacies of coaching reveal the behind-the-scenes dedication required for success.

Djokovic: A Path to More Grand Slam Titles

Murray firmly believes that Djokovic, equipped with the right strategies and guidance, can secure additional Grand Slam titles. The tennis landscape is constantly evolving, and players like Djokovic have what it takes to adapt and excel. With Murray’s extensive experience, he aims to unlock further potential in the Serbian superstar’s already stellar game.

A First Glimpse at the Australian Open

This coming Monday, Murray will experience life on the other side of the net, as Djokovic faces off against young American talent, Nishesh Basavareddy, in the first round of the Australian Open. This match will be a thrilling opportunity for Murray to implement his freshly minted coaching techniques and witness if they pay off. As the match unfolds, tennis enthusiasts worldwide will be eager to see not only Djokovic’s performance but also the impact of Murray’s coaching philosophy.
